You are 'designing' the reporting line structure of a technical team which works on an oil well. The team consists of sixteen people who are either engineers or technicians. The CEO has told you that to limit administrative burdens; there should be at most eighteen 'reporting' links between these people. The environment is a high risk one and absence through injury or sickness is common. You have been told that the reporting network should be resilient to absence of individual employees as much as possible. In particular, you have been given the following constraints: ● A minimum of 75% of the team should be placed such that their absence does not affect the rest of the reporting network in any way (no employee present should be disconnected). No employee should be placed in such a way that their absence cuts-off more than 25% of the employees from the main network. a) State three reasons for modelling projects and business organizations as networks (graphs). (3 marks) b) A graph has 1475 nodes and 1726 links. What is the average degree of the graph? (You may use a calculator to compute the answer). (2 marks) c) Explain why a management structure which is modelled as a scale-free network is more resilient, given that the number of possible links is restricted. In your answer, consider the possible effects of absences, employees leaving, and the relative importance of each employee to the project team (4 marks) d) In the above scenario, ome up with a network of sixteen nodes and maximum eighteen links which satisfies both these criteria. (8 marks) e) Calculate the degree distribution of this network. Discuss the significance of this degree distribution.
